Description
Summary:This thesis is written based on the steps and processes done on the designing of a low cost Concrete Roftile Making Machine. It follows according to Design and Development Standard and Boothroyd Dewhurst Design for Manufacturing and Assembly (DFMA) Methodology. The machine functions like a stamping machine, which presses concrete slurry between upper and lower mold. Concrete slurry manually loaded onto lower mold and pressed by upper mold by using hydraulic pressure to form concrete rooftile. After that the pressed concrete rooftile together with the lower mold assembly is pulling out to move wet rooftile for drying and secondary process. This machine satisfy the demand for the small and medium size industries because of its design, functionality and price. The measurements of the performance also being analyzed by considering the design of structure, design of hydraulic and electrical, stress analysis and safety for each component of the machine and finally come out with product (machine) design specification.
